Sobolinoye lake
Sobolinoye lake (Sable lake) is the biggest and most popular lake of Khamar-Daban mountains. The story of its formation is closely associated with heavy natural disasters (huge rock collapses and landslides). Sobolinoye lake is a clear example of landslide lakes. Similar lakes can be met at many mountain systems.
The lake is located at a height of 640 meters above sea-level. Its area is 1,1 sq-km. Its length is 2.5 km and width is 600m. Its depth is about 50 meters.
Sobolinoye lake was formed as a result of river backing by moraine sediment bank, which glacier moved forward. At the present time further lake development is possible because of regular earthquakes, high annual average amount of precipitation, as well as frequent heavy floods at Selenginka river.
